Katrina and the waves

Author: meta | Filed under: Uncategorized Wednesday Aug 31,2005

So it’s a total disaster in New Orleans. Three levees are breached, one of them has a hole over 150 meters across. 80% of the city is under water up to 6 meters deep. The entire city is without electrical power or water supply. It’s estimated that it will be 9–12 weeks before they can [...]
